I still wouldn't buy a liteon. I 'm quite pleased with my PX. To say the truth I haven't read your reference - and I will - but for now here is another one, which supports my 'point of view':

"...The SafeDisc CD Protection is a software-based solution that does not require any changes to standard PC or CD-ROM hardware. It is comprised of both an authenticating digital signature embedded on the disc, as well as a multi-layered encrypted wrapper that secures the CD-ROM content. The digital signature, which cannot be copied by CD recorders or mastering equipment, is embedded by the laser beam recorder at the time the CD-ROM master is made at the mastering/replication facility."

I got it from http://www.gamecopyworld.no/games/pc...safedisc.shtml

Now, how on earth are you able to make PERFECT copies with your writer, since according to this you can have only "working backups" of a SD2 title. I really don't know.
